			<description><![CDATA[Part of my layout addition includes a wall on the left-hand side of the available space, and I would like to be able to do two things with that area:<br />
<br />
1) disguise the wall and guide your eye away from the fact that there's a wall there,<br />
<br />
2) Give the illusion that there is a hill that runs from high to low from front to back of the available space.<br />
<br />

The germ of the kernel of the idea is to start with the corner of a low-relief brick and concrete warehouse and run it parallel to the wall and gradually run sections downward toward the back of the 16 inches I have available there.  No pictures yet of what this'll really look like - I have to play around with bits and pieces of a Clever Models kit that's a bit of a kitbasher's dream.  The kit files include nothing but walls, windows, pilasters, roof caps, and doors.  I'll also supplement some other doors, awnings, signs, etc. from other Clever kits to add some additional interest.  That's the plan at any rate.<br />

			<description><![CDATA[I've been thinking about motivation to complete some scenery on my layout when "poof!" along comes a 2024 Build Challenge.  It's kismet!<br />
<br />
I talked about this on my layout page in the past few weeks, but for purposes of establishing the state of things for the challenge ground floor - here's the situation.<br />
<br />
I put the rough draft of a background of the city of Hazleton, PA up behind my coal breaker back around New Year's 2024.  The thing was a pretty big "bash" project and got me thinking about what I wanted to do around the breaker.  Back in it's heyday (not necessarily the period I model when all the breaker was doing was processing strip-mined coal) the breakers around cities and towns like Hazleton, Wilkes Barre, Scranton, Pottstown, Shamokin, Mt. Carmel, etc. were the lifeblood of the town - the industries employed thousands of people and pulled the railroads in to haul their product.  The towns put up with the dirt, the grit, the poor water quality.  Some of the breakers weren't far from the hustle and bustle of town, and Hazleton was a good example of that.<br />
<br />
So, I started exploring space claims to expand my micro version of the city and added a small addition to my layout to the left and in front of the backdrop.  Right now it's foamboard with a base of 1/4" plywood and some 1x strips for extra support and aesthetics.<br />

It's 32 inches wide and ranges from 16 (extreme left) to 26 inches deep, so it's not what I'd consider a "large" area - perfect though for a contest that ends in 3 months!<br />

I'm going to freeform this area.  No exact replica stuff planned.  However, I do plan on cramming some structures (or bits of structures).  The ones closest to the breaker will be coal related or provide services for the workers.  As you get closer to town (closer to the backdrop), there could be industries, apartment buildings, stores, etc.  Things should be linked by roadways, and there should be room for parking. <br />
<br />
To fit with the backdrop, the terrain should run from high near the front of the layout and downward toward the backdrop, which is an added challenge.  I also need to attempt to disguise the lack of depth available and give the illusion of more space that I actually have.<br />
<br />
I've previously built or saved some structures that I've had in mind for Hazleton, but as you can see in the picture below, they need to be supplemented to reach my vision for the space.<br />
